The Convicts of the Eleanor

About The Book

This book focuses on the men of the convict transport Eleanor who arrived in New South Wales Australia in 1831. They were all from the counties of Berkshire Dorset Hampshire and Wiltshire and were transported for their part in the Swing riotsthe great agricultural protest of 18301831. This episode which spread across much of southern England and has been called the last peasants revolt led to more than 480 people being sent to Australia.
